PHP Класс WPDKUIPopover

С версии: 1.5.0
Автор: =undo= ([email protected])
Наследование: extends WPDKHTMLTag
Показать файл Открыть проект

Открытые свойства

Свойство Тип Описание
$animation boolean Apply a CSS fade transition to the popover
$container boolean This option is particularly useful in that it allows you to position the popover in the flow of the document near the triggering element - which will prevent the popover from floating away from the triggering element during a window resize.
$content string Content
$delay integer | string Delay showing and hiding the popover (ms) - does not apply to manual trigger type If a number is supplied, delay is applied to both hide/show Object structure is: delay: { show: 500, hide: 100 }
$html boolean Use text if you're worried about XSS attacks.
$id string ID attribute of main content
$placement string When "auto" is specified, it will dynamically reorient the popover. For example, if placement is "auto left", the popover will display to the left when possible, otherwise it will display right.
$selector string In practice, this is used to enable dynamic HTML content to have popovers added. See http://jsfiddle.net/fScua/
$static boolean Render as static. Default is FALSE
$title string Title
$trigger string How popover is triggered - click | hover | focus | manual

Открытые методы

Метод Описание
__construct ( string $id, string $title = '', string $content = '', string $placement = WPDKUIPopoverPlacement::RIGHT ) : WPDKUIPopover Create an instance of WPDKUIPopover class
content ( ) : string Return the content of popover
html ( ) : string Return the HTML markup of Popover
title ( ) : string Title of popober

Описание методов

__construct() публичный Метод

Create an instance of WPDKUIPopover class
public __construct ( string $id, string $title = '', string $content = '', string $placement = WPDKUIPopoverPlacement::RIGHT ) : WPDKUIPopover
$id string ID attribute
$title string Optional. Title of popover
$content string Optional. Content of popover
$placement string Optional. Default WPDKUIPopoverPlacement::RIGHT
Результат WPDKUIPopover

content() публичный Метод

Return the content of popover
public content ( ) : string
Результат string

html() публичный Метод

Return the HTML markup of Popover
public html ( ) : string
Результат string

title() публичный Метод

Title of popober
public title ( ) : string
Результат string

Описание свойств

$animation публичное свойство

Apply a CSS fade transition to the popover
public bool $animation
Результат boolean

$container публичное свойство

This option is particularly useful in that it allows you to position the popover in the flow of the document near the triggering element - which will prevent the popover from floating away from the triggering element during a window resize.
public bool $container
Результат boolean

$content публичное свойство

Content
public string $content
Результат string

$delay публичное свойство

Delay showing and hiding the popover (ms) - does not apply to manual trigger type If a number is supplied, delay is applied to both hide/show Object structure is: delay: { show: 500, hide: 100 }
public int|string $delay
Результат integer | string

$html публичное свойство

Use text if you're worried about XSS attacks.
public bool $html
Результат boolean

$id публичное свойство

ID attribute of main content
public string $id
Результат string

$placement публичное свойство

When "auto" is specified, it will dynamically reorient the popover. For example, if placement is "auto left", the popover will display to the left when possible, otherwise it will display right.
public string $placement
Результат string

$selector публичное свойство

In practice, this is used to enable dynamic HTML content to have popovers added. See http://jsfiddle.net/fScua/
public string $selector
Результат string

$static публичное свойство

Render as static. Default is FALSE
public bool $static
Результат boolean

$title публичное свойство

Title
public string $title
Результат string

$trigger публичное свойство

How popover is triggered - click | hover | focus | manual
public string $trigger
Результат string